Overview of spatial stochastic processes the key difference between continuous spatial data and point patterns is that there is now assumed to be a meaningful value, ys, at every location, s, in the region of interest. We are dependent on information about where things are located and about the attributes of those things, either directly, as in the use of a map for navigating around a city, or indirectly, where we use resources like water or gas. This may seem trivial, but without a spatial database, most spatial data exploration and analysis would not be possible.
